In order to quickly and accurately identify the DC side faults in modular multi-level multi-terminal flexible DC transmission lines, this paper presents a bipolar fault detection method for modular multi-level multi-terminal flexible DC transmission lines based on time characteristics. The traveling wave and converter voltage fluctuation under the condition of bipolar fault are analyzed. The difference of the first voltage traveling wave between the fault line and the non-fault line is used to detect the fault quickly. The rationality of bipolar fault detection method is verified by simulation. The results show that the proposed method is not affected by the transition resistance and less affected by fault distance, so it can detect the bipolar faults quickly.
